The Julius Abure-led faction of the Labour Party, LP, has called on party members to disregard the directives of Peter Obi in the by-elections across the country.
In a statement signed by the factional chairman of the party, Julius Abure, the party said it is on the ballot for the by-elections, stressing that Nigerians now know who Obi really is.
DAILY POST recalls that Obi had asked his supporters to back the candidates of the African Democratic Congress, ADC, during the forthcoming by-elections across some states in the country.
According to Abure, Obi’s directive is misleading, mischievous and delusional.
He, therefore, urged faithful party members to ignore what he described as malicious directive and go ahead with casting of their votes for the Labour Party and their candidates.
“The attention of the leadership of the Labour Party has been drawn to a statement by the party’s former presidential candidate, Mr Peter Obi. Don’t listen to him.
“Nigerians have come to know who Peter Obi really is,” he said.
